Overview

The muscarinic acetylcholine receptor family (mAChRs) comprises five distinct G protein-coupled receptor subtypes, M1 through M5, which mediate the metabotropic actions of acetylcholine [1]. These receptors are widely distributed across the central and peripheral nervous systems, where they regulate essential physiological functions [2]. Subtypes M1, M3, and M5 typically couple to Gq/11 proteins to stimulate phospholipase C, while M2 and M4 couple to Gi/o proteins to inhibit adenylyl cyclase [3]. In the periphery, they control heart rate, smooth muscle tone in the airways and bladder, and glandular secretions [4]. In the brain, mAChRs are vital for cognitive processes, including memory, attention, and motor control [5]. Dysregulation of these receptors is linked to several major diseases, such as Alzheimer's disease, schizophrenia, and chronic obstructive pulmonary disease (COPD) [6]. Pharmacological agents targeting mAChRs include agonists like pilocarpine for glaucoma and antagonists like tiotropium for respiratory distress [7]. A primary hurdle in therapeutic development is the high sequence homology among subtypes, which makes achieving high selectivity difficult and often leads to side effects like dry mouth or tachycardia [8]. Mechanism of action

Drugs targeting the muscarinic receptor family act as either agonists, which mimic acetylcholine to activate G protein signaling (Gq for M1/M3/M5 or Gi/o for M2/M4), or antagonists, which competitively inhibit acetylcholine binding to prevent receptor activation.
